Can judicial records in Venezuela be obtained by third countries to make immigration decisions?
In general, judicial records in Venezuela are not automatically shared with third countries to make immigration decisions. However, some countries may require applicants for visas or residence permits to present criminal record certificates issued by Venezuelan authorities as part of immigration requirements. In these cases, the judicial record can be used as one of the criteria to evaluate the applicant's eligibility to enter or reside in that country.
What is the difference between random contract and commutative contract in Brazil?
An aleatory contract in Brazil is one whose benefits are uncertain or depend on a future and uncertain event, while a commutative contract is one in which the benefits are certain and determined from the moment of its execution.

What are the supervision and control measures applied in the real estate sector to prevent money laundering in Chile?
In the Chilean real estate sector, supervision and control measures have been established to prevent money laundering. These include the obligation to perform due diligence in identifying buyers, verifying the source of funds used in transactions, and reporting suspicious transactions to the UAF. In addition, training and awareness of real estate sector professionals on best practices in preventing money laundering is promoted.
